I'm Yang Liu, a Ph.D. from Fudan University with joint doctoral training at the University of Toronto (Computer Science), and a B.S. from Nanjing University (Automation). I have held visiting positions, internships, and research roles at institutions including the University of British Columbia, Duke Kunshan University, and the Vector Institute. I maintain long-term academic collaborations with scholars from MIT, Harvard University, Imperial College London, the University of Toronto, and the University of Hong Kong.
My research focuses on artificial intelligence and its applications in intelligent transportation and autonomous systems, with particular emphasis on embodied perception and world models for autonomous driving, as well as multi-agent LLMs in healthcare. I have published over 20 papers in top-tier journals and conferences in computer science and AI applications, including ACM CSUR (IF=28), IEEE TIP, TII, TNNLS, TIE, NeurIPS, CVPR, ICCV, and ACM MM. My work has been cited over 1,800 times, with papers selected as ESI Highly Cited Papers. I have filed over 10 invention patents and have been recognized with honors including the Pujiang AI Pioneer Award and Fanhai Scholar. I also serve as Deputy Secretary-General of the AI Committee of the Shanghai Creativity Society and as a board member of INSAI.
I have served as Special Session Chair for flagship signal processing conferences (IEEE ICASSP, ICME), Area Chair for leading computer vision conferences (IEEE ICIP, BMVC), and Program Committee member for top-tier conferences including NeurIPS, CVPR, ICCV, AAAI, and ICLR. Together with several IEEE Fellows, I have organized tutorials and special forums at conferences such as PRCV, IEEE ICIP, and IEEE ICME. I serve as Guest Editor for the JCR Q1 journal IEEE TCSS and reviewer for prestigious international journals including IEEE TPAMI, TIP, TNNLS, TIFS, TMM, and TCSVT.
